阅读:1181回复:4
新手求助
安装好了自己写的驱动,怎样通过设备接口GUID在应用程序访问呢?
就是通过GUID找到相应的符号连接名 孙义翻译的那本书上介绍的是基于98上的。。 我用的是2000,相关的头文件是哪个? 如果有别的方法也请各位告知 3x |
|
沙发#
发布于:2005-04-01 11:35
用SetupDixxx函数,头文件setupapi.h
|
|
|
板凳#
发布于:2005-04-01 13:10
谢谢楼上的,找到了setupapi.h
可是出现下面的link错误,为什么? --------------------Configuration: test - Win32 Debug-------------------- Linking... test.obj : error LNK2001: unresolved external symbol __imp__SetupDiGetDeviceInterfaceDetailA@24 test.obj : error LNK2001: unresolved external symbol __imp__SetupDiDestroyDeviceInfoList@4 test.obj : error LNK2001: unresolved external symbol __imp__SetupDiEnumDeviceInterfaces@20 test.obj : error LNK2001: unresolved external symbol __imp__SetupDiGetClassDevsA@16 test.obj : error LNK2001: unresolved external symbol _yhm0000_GUID Debug/test.exe : fatal error LNK1120: 5 unresolved externals |
|
地板#
发布于:2005-04-02 11:59
谢谢楼上的,找到了setupapi.h 在连接选项中加入导入库setupapi.lib |
|
|
地下室#
发布于:2005-04-03 20:52
多谢楼上两位
终于解决了 |
|